Capsules are a type of pickup in Mega Man Maker which can change the playable character or add or remove a weapon in their arsenal.

Weapon Capsules are Mega Man Maker exclusive pickups added in version 1.2.0. They hold a weapon, and when a player touches the capsule, it gives them said weapon with full ammunition and forcibly switches them to that weapon.

When the user first places it in the Level Builder, its placeholder weapon is Nothing. By default, this will fully refill weapon energy to the player's currently equipped weapon; if the primary weapon is equipped upon collecting a Weapon Capsule set to Nothing, the weapon energy of the last weapon in the player's arsenal is fully refilled instead.

Level creators have to add the weapon they want to use to the weapons menu before putting it in a Weapon Capsule: this will add a yellow lock icon to the right of the weapon in the weapons menu. Weapons in Weapon Capsules cannot be used before they are collected. If the player already has a specific weapon and gets a Weapon Capsule of said weapon, its ammo will be fully refilled. A player will lose their weapon if they die before getting to a checkpoint.

Weapon Removers are variants of Weapon Capsules that were added in version 1.4.0 of Mega Man Maker. Unlike Weapon Capsules which give the player weapons they do not already have, these capsules remove a weapon from their arsenal so the player can no longer use it.

Similarly to the Weapon Capsules, the player needs to define the selectable weapons before setting a Weapon Remover to lock a weapon. If not set to any weapon, they will remove all weapons from the player's arsenal.

Character Capsules are Mega Man Maker exclusive pickups introduced in version 1.3.0. They hold a playable character, and when a player touches the capsule, it instantly switches them to that character. When first placed in a level, its placeholder character is set to Mega Man.

Character Capsules can be set to any of the playable characters (Mega Man, Proto Man, Bass and Roll) which can be set through options. Characters in Character Capsules cannot be used unless collected first. If a player dies before reaching a checkpoint, they will respawn with their previously active character — not the one they switched to. Additionally, Character Capsules will always reappear after death.

If the player is already using the same character the capsule is set to, nothing will change upon collecting it.


Trivia

  • The description of the Weapon Capsule mentions "Waited for 62 updates." This is a reference to the Mega Man Maker Discord server where then moderator MrKyurem had kept count of how many times the Weapon Capsule had been requested until its addition.
  • Originally, dying and collecting the Weapon Capsule for a weapon would result in the weapon having the amount of weapon energy it did last time it was used. This was changed in 1.2.3.
  • When playing a level, a Weapon Remover and Weapon Capsule both set to Nothing are identical in appearance but function differently.
  • Weapon Capsules and Weapon Removers will not respawn if the player touches them unless the player touches from a checkpoint afterwards. Character Capsules however always respawn after the player dies.
